Google y Facebook
A día de hoy existen multitud de empresas pertenecientes al sector de telecomunicaciones, entre las que existe una competitiva rivalidad por conseguir el mayor número de consumidores y ofrecer los productos y servicios más adecuados del mercado actual.

En esta corriente tecnológica, nos encontramos con la reciente fusión o acuerdo entre Facebook y Google, el cual permite la indexación por parte de Google en ciertos contenidos de la red social Facebook.

Dicho acuerdo generará a corto plazo un beneficio mutuo entre ambas partes, ya que Google podrá ofrecer unos resultados más relevantes en relación a las búsquedas por parte de los usuarios y a su vez, Facebook atraerá y fomentará el uso de su aplicación.

Ahora bien, hay que tener en cuenta que Google tan sólo podrá acceder u obtener información de los enlaces de eventos públicos, perfiles de celebridades y páginas de publicidad.

Con este acuerdo, también podemos destacar que la profesión de Community Manager y SEO estarán más unidas aún, potenciando así cualquier estrategia de negocio online y aumentando las posibilidades de atraer clientes potenciales a nuestro site.

Realizando estimaciones futuras y suponiendo que se fusionen ambas profesiones, deberíamos cuidar nuestro perfil social de empresa, optimizando al máximo nuestros contenidos y adaptándolos a nuestra tienda o negocio online.
En el post de hoy seguiremos con la configuración e instalación de diversos servicios bajo nuestro servidor virtual Ubuntu Server.

Para poder gestionar cualquier gestor de contenido (CMS) o algún proyecto que necesite consultas a bases de datos, funcionalidades en PHP, etc... necesitamos tener instalados previamente algunos servicios, como son PHP, MySQL y PHPMyAdmin.


1. PHP

En primer lugar, procedemos con la instalación del servicio PHP mediante el siguiente comando "sudo apt-get install php5". Para comprobar su correcto funcionamiento hemos creado un archivo (info.php) con extensión ".php" y lo hemos ejecutado en nuestro navegador. Como se puede apreciar, podemos visualizar información detallada de nuestro servidor.


Además modificaremos la configuración del servidor a nuestra libre elección, especificando un tamaño máximo por cada archivo subido al servidor de 10 Mb, incrementando el tamaño de memoria reservado para PHP en 512 MB e incrementando el tiempo máximo de ejecución de los script PHP en 60 segundos. Posteriomente comprobaremos su correcta modificación a través del fichero info.php en nuestro navegador.




2. MySQL

Ya tenemos instalado PHP en nuestro servidor virtual, por lo que a continuación procederemos con la instalación del gestor de bases de datos "MySQL" mediante el comando "sudo apt-get install mysql-server", pero antes de ello debemos actualizar la lista de paquetes disponibles usando el comando "sudo apt-get update".

Hecho todo lo anterior, verificamos la correcta instalación del servicio MySQL en nuestro servidor mediante el comando "sudo netstat -tap | grep mysql".

Verificar configuración MySQL


Seguidamente procedemos con la configuración de dicho servicio, modificando el archivo "/etc/mysql/my.cnf", sustituyendo el valor de la línea "bind-address = 127.0.0.1" por la IP del servidor, con el fin de permitir conexiones externas. En nuestro caso, usaremos la IP del servidor virtual "bind-address = 192.168.80.10". Posteriormente, reiniciamos el servidor para validar la configuración a través del siguiente comando "sudo /etc/init.d/mysql restart".

A continuación entramos en la consola de comando mediante "mysql -u root -p" e insertando la contraseña establecida previamente, para posteriormente crearnos un usuario.

Creación Usuario MySQL

Llegados a este paso, instalaremos en nuestro ordenador un cliente de administración gráfico para conectarse al servidor MySQL con el usuario que hemos creado previamente. En el enlace que facilitamos a continuación se podrá descargar  la aplicación que hemos usado:

http://dev.mysql.com/get/Downloads/MySQLGUITools/mysql-gui-tools-5.0-r17-win32.msi/from/pick

Conexión Usuario MySQL


Es importante conocer los comandos necesarios para iniciar, detener o reiniciar el servicio MySQL:

INICIAR = sudo sudo /etc/init.d/mysql start
DETENER = /etc/init.d/mysql stop
REINICIAR = sudo /etc/init.d/mysql restart


3. PHPMyAdmin

Para finalizar, instalaremos en nuestro servidor virtual el servicio PHPMyAdmin, el cual nos ofrecerá la gestión de MySQL a través de páginas web. Antes de proceder con la instalación de dicho servicio debemos modificar el archivo "/etc/apt/sources.list", ya que trataremos con un paquete que se encuentra en un repositorio diferente al principal de Ubuntu (universe). Como se puede apreciar, hemos añadido al final de dicho archivo una serie de líneas que activarán el repositorio universo.

Repositorio Universo

A continuación instalaremos el servicio PHPMyAdmin mediante el comando "sudo apt-get install phpmyadmin" y asignaremos la contraseña de acceso que deseemos. Una vez completada la instalación, podremos acceder mediante la url "http://ip-del-servidor-web/phpmyadmin/index.php".

Acceso PHPMyAdmin

Por último, realizaremos varias configuraciones opcionales que no tienen relevancia, como es crear una base de datos, crear un usuario a través de PHPMyAdmin y configurarlo para que no podemos acceder a través de una máquina cliente directamente, en nuestro caso usaremos MySQL Workbench.

Verificación Usuario


4. INSTALACIÓN DE GESTORES DE CONTENIDO EN EL SERVIDOR 

Una vez instalado todos los servicios previos, procederemos a instalar y configurar varios gestores de contenidos (Joomla y Prestashop).






Enlace Relacionados:

SEO 2016

En los últimos años, el SEO ha sufrido muchos cambios debido a las modificaciones en el algoritmo del Gigante Google entre otros factores. También nos han llegado rumores del fin del posicionamiento natural, pero esto es algo improbable debido a las múltiples búsquedas de los usuarios en los buscadores y de la necesidad de las empresas que tienen sobre dichos buscadores para ofrecer sus productos y/o servicios online.

A continuación nos detendremos en algunos cambios estimados en SEO para el próximo 2016:

- Los vídeos siguen en pleno auge a pesar de que el contenido escrito esté considerado más importante para posicionar.

- Con el cambio de algoritmo en el presente año 2015, la mayor parte de tiendas online se han puesto manos a la obra para ofrecer un diseño responsive, es decir, adaptado a móviles y tablets. Pues bien, las búsquedas móviles ya han superado a las de ordenador y para 2016 se espera que aumenten dichas cifras, por lo que debemos pensar que el móvil le irá pisando el terreno al ordenador en los próximos años.

- Las búsquedas de contenido irán tomando otro rumbo del que ya conocemos. Actualmente asociamos las búsquedas directamente a los motores de búsquedas, pero lo cierto es que gracias a las búsquedas por voz como lo que ofrece Siri, se está replanteando que en un futuro se intercambiarán más mensajes y búsquedas por voz que por los buscadores.

- Las redes sociales están teniendo más importancia a medida que está transcurriendo el año 2015, pero para el próximo año tendrá una relevancia aún mayor de cara al SEO, debido a que serán indexadas con más facilidad por los motores de búsquedas y el valor tendrá mayor impacto.

- Google ya ha comenzado a indexar aplicaciones móviles y para el próximo año se estima que tendrán un peso e influencia aún mayor.

- Como Google siempre intenta mejorar en respuestas a las búsquedas realizadas por los usuarios, en 2016 pretenderá dar mayor importancia a lo local, es decir, se tendrán en cuenta los resultados atendiendo a los criterios geográficos, por lo que será muy recomendable apostar por el posicionamiento SEO local en base a la localización geográfica de cada negocio.
Alternativas SEO

Como bien sabemos, el posicionamiento natural (SEO) es una gran fuente de visitas para cualquier negocio online, pero debemos tener en cuenta que existen otras alternativas que nos permitirán generar visitas y futuros clientes a nuestro website.

En primer lugar, podemos optar por la estrategia de archivos descargables, es decir, archivos alojados en nuestro servidor y página web, los cuales pueden ser descargados por los usuarios con el fin de visitar nuestra web y ofrecer información relevante sobre nuestros productos o servicios. Es muy recomendable que dichos archivos se nombren con palabras claves para que puedan posicionarnos en los diferentes buscadores, además de utilizar formatos estándar, como pueden ser PDF, Power Point o Word. Como opcional, podemos incluir enlaces hacia nuestra web o tienda online en estos documentos para generar aún más visitas en cualquier momento. Un claro ejemplo de archivos descargables son los catálogos, una presentación, una lista de precios, etc...

En segundo lugar, podemos optar por la estrategia de posicionamiento patrocinado (SEM), la cual consiste en pagar porque aparezcan anuncios organizados a nuestro gusto hacia nuestra web en los buscadores.

Seguidamente, podemos realizar una estrategia de Social Media (SMO), la cual consiste en la optimización de cada uno de nuestros perfiles en redes sociales. Destacar que las redes sociales actualmente juegan un papel muy importante debido a la importancia que genera la interacción directa con nuestros clientes, la igual que las visitas que generamos a través de este medio. Como recomendación, lo correcto es que insertemos enlaces hacia nuestra web en cada una de nuestras publicaciones, variando el contenido para no dar sensación exclusiva de escaparate, ya que a los usuarios no les despierta el interés un perfil que sólo publique novedades de artículos.

Por último, nos encontramos con la conocida estrategia de Emailing (newsletters), la cual permite enviar correos con información sobre nuestros productos o servicios a todos los usuarios registrados en una base de datos, como por ejemplo la de nuestra tienda online. Este método aumenta considerablemente las posibilidades de ventas hacia nuestros productos debido a que los usuarios se han registrado previamente porque les haya interesado algún artículo o servicio en concreto.

Hasta hace unos pocos años los comercios electrónicos o tiendas online no tenían tanta importancia como la de hoy en día, ya que años atrás tan sólo eran un suplemento para informar a más usuarios sobre algún negocio físico o conseguir aumentar las ventas un poco más.

Con el uso de los gestores de contenidos (CMS) y los altos resultados económicos que han obtenido últimamente muchos negocios han pasado a ser de vital importancia para la mayoría de comercios e incluso para algunos suponen su única fuente de ingresos.

La variedad de CMS a disposición de cualquier usuario y la facilidad que ofrece para realizar posicionamiento natural (SEO) nos ha llevado a preguntarnos sobre "Qué gestor de contenido es mejor y cómo se adaptan al SEO".

La ventaja de los CMS es que tienen una estructura preinstalada, la cual permite una instalación rápida, limpia, sencilla para posteriormente añadir información, productos, etc... de la manera más intuitiva posible. La mayoría de ellos permiten la instalación de plugins y templates (plantillas), con lo que prácticamente cualquier usuario podría utilizar esta herramienta fácilmente.

Descargar WooCommerce

En primer lugar nos encontramos con "Woocommerce", el cual es un plugin perteneciente a WordPress. Este plugins es muy potente de cara al posicionamiento SEO, ya que se puede vincular con otros plugins de SEO. El único inconveniente es que el diseño está adaptado al propio gestor de contenidos, por lo que se necesitarán una serie de conocimientos de programación para modificar el diseño a nuestro gusto.

Descargar Prestashop

Seguidamente nos encontramos con un CMS más sencillo e intuitivo, además de ofrecer una buena estrategia SEO sobre nuestros productos. Se trata de la plataforma Prestashop, la cual sigue en expansión debido a la notable aceptación que está teniendo entre PYMES.


Descargar Magento

Por último recomendamos el uso del sistema Magento, el cual es una plataforma muy completa, que se adapta a nuestra estrategia SEO, pero a pesar de ello se requiere una base de programación para desarrollarlo todo.

Para finalizar, destacar que aunque las plataformas mencionadas anteriormente, al igual que otras muchas que no hemos nombrado se encuentren al alcance de cualquier usuario es preciso dejar a un profesional todo el desarrollo, diseño, instalación, configuraciones oportunas, etc... con el fin de sacar el máximo rendimiento y rentabilidad a los gestores de contenido. Simultáneamente se debe de llevar un trabajo simultáneo y continuo de marketing online y posicionamiento natural aunque todo esto conlleve su coste.

Todo website o página web debe de estar dada de alta en los diferentes buscadores con su correspondiente archivo "sitemap" o "mapa del sitio", para facilitar el rastreo e indexación por parte de dichos buscadores.

Un sitemap o mapa del sitio es un archivo que podemos crear de forma manual o mediante un generador online, el cual incluye básicamente la estructura de nuestra página web (enlaces) permitiendo asignar la prioridad de cada uno de los enlaces con el fin de facilitar el rastreo de todo nuestro site por parte de los buscadores, como bien mencionamos anteriormente.

Antes de subir a nuestro servidor el archivo sitemap, debemos cerciorarnos de que todas las urls incluidas en él están operativas. Para ello bastará con acceder a cada url a través de la barra de direcciones y verificar que funciona a la perfección.

En nuestro archivo "sitemap.xml" además de urls, podremos incluir categorías, etiquetas o secciones.

Todo el siguiente proceso de análisis de dichos archivos y enlaces podremos visualizarlo gracias a la herramienta de Google Webmaster Tools.
En el siguiente post veremos como configurar fácilmente un servidor FTP, trabajando sobre un servidor alojado en una máquina virtual.

Debemos tener en cuenta desde primera hora que un servidor FTP ofrece la posibilidad de transferir y gestionar archivos entre dos equipos (cliente y servidor).

En primer lugar, desde cualquier navegador podremos descargar o visualizar todos los archivos existentes en el servidor utilizando en la barra de direcciones el siguiente comando "ftp:// usuario : contraseña @ servidorftp / rutaACarpeta".

Antes de nada procederemos a habilitar el servicio FTP en nuestro servidor virtual para poder gestionar todos los archivos deseados, para ello instalaremos el servidor ProFTPD con el siguiente comando "sudo apt-get install proftpd-basic".

Una vez instalado el servidor FTP debemos de limitar a cada usuario dado de alta en el sistema a que vea únicamente los archivos y directorios de su Home. Esto lo haremos configurando el siguiente archivo "/etc/proftpd/proftpd.conf".


Hecho esto, reiniciamos el servidor ProFTPD mediante el comando "sudo service proftpd restart" para verificar que cada usuario tan sólo podrá acceder a su directorio raíz.

Como es habitual, autorizaremos el acceso a cualquier usuario para que pueda descargar archivos públicos de nuestro servidor, para ello tan sólo debemos configurar el siguiente archivo "/etc/proftpd/proftpd.conf", descomentando algunas líneas que se apreciará en la siguiente imagen.


A continuación crearemos un directorio (public_infosamaweb) al que accederán todos los usuarios anónimos para visualizar y descargar los archivos deseados. Para ello debemos realizar la siguiente configuración en la última línea del fichero ("/etc/passwd") e indicar la carpeta que hemos creado previamente.


Por último, verificamos que podemos hacer una descarga de cualquier archivo como usuario anónimo y administrador.





Enlace Relacionados:


Si dispone de cualquier negocio físico u online y se pregunta constantemente porqué no tiene las ventas necesarias para sacar su empresa adelante, es hora de dejarle ese trabajo a un profesional experto en posicionamiento web que pueda aumentar sus posibilidades de ventas...

Si su empresa se encuentra en la provincia de Cádiz o su público objetivo está enfocado a dicha provincia... ¿Por qué no apostar por personal cualificadas en el sector SEO local?

En InfoSama conocemos mejor que nadie los productos típicos de cada localidad de la provincia de Cádiz debido a nuestros orígenes Ubriqueños, es por ello que tendrá mayores probabilidades de obtener una positiva estrategia SEO que genere los ingresos adecuados en su negocio.

- Alta en los principales buscadores.
- Análisis de la competencia.
- Registro de perfiles en redes sociales.
- Alojamiento, desarrollo y diseño web.
- Informes y estadísticas mensuales.
- Alta en directorios de empresas relacionados con su sector empresarial.
- Optimización web.
- Recomendaciones de palabras clave.

Todo esto y mucho más gracias a nuestros años de experiencia y continua formación en el mundo del marketing online, posicionamiento web, desarrollo y diseño web.

Solicite su presupuesto sin compromiso a través de nuestra web www.infosama.es!!!

A lo largo de nuestro blog hemos hablando mayormente sobre estrategias de posicionamiento natural (SEO), pero... ¿Nos beneficiaría incluir en nuestra estrategia el posicionamiento patrocinado (SEM)?.

Hoy en día SEO y SEM pueden ir juntos de la mano ya que son completamente compatibles. Como definición breve, el posicionamiento SEM consiste es realizar publicidad a través de anuncios patrocinados o de pago, sin embargo el posicionamiento SEO consiste en posicionar cierta web en las mejores posiciones de los buscadores de manera natural.

Google le ha asignado más importancia a otros resultados que los que se consiguen a base de SEO, como por ejemplo mapas, imágenes y vídeos, pero si conseguimos posicionarnos en las primeras posiciones gracias al posicionamiento patrocinado (SEM) y conseguimos las siguientes posiciones gracias a un correcto posicionamiento orgánico o natural (SEO), aumentaremos las posibilidades de conseguir más visitas y/o ventas directas.

Como se puede apreciar en la imagen anterior, los enlaces patrocinados suelen aparecer antes que los enlaces naturales, es por ello que podemos abarcar mayores posiciones si apostamos por una estrategia SEO y SEM simultánea.

Como bien comentamos en un post anterior, la interacción de usuarios en redes sociales es un factor prioritario a nivel de SEO, es por ello que lo podemos complementar añadiendo enlaces patrocinados en nuestros perfiles de redes sociales, con el objetivo de conseguir más seguidores y más interacción sobre nuestros productos o servicios.


Siguiente entradaEntradas más recientes Entrada anteriorEntradas antiguas Inicio